Shopify reported Q1 2026 earnings per share of $0.36, exceeding the consensus estimate of $0.3372 by a surprise of 6.76%. Specific revenue figures were not disclosed in this earnings release. Following the announcement, shares rose 1.84% as investors responded to the profitability beat.

Shopify’s first-quarter performance highlighted continued operational discipline and growing platform value. The EPS beat, against a relatively high bar, suggests better-than-expected margin execution, likely driven by cost controls and leverage in subscription solutions. Subscription revenue may have benefited from a stable merchant base and recent pricing adjustments, while merchant solutions likely saw support from higher gross merchandise volume (GMV) and expansion of Shopify Payments. The company’s investments in AI-powered tools—such as Shopify Magic and the Sidekick assistant—continued to enhance merchant productivity and stickiness. Gross margin trends, though unspecified in detail, may have been supported by the mix shift toward higher-margin subscription services and improved fulfillment network efficiencies. Overall, the quarter reflects Shopify’s ability to balance growth investments with profitability targets, even amid a mixed e-commerce backdrop. The lack of revenue disclosure leaves some questions about top-line magnitude, but the EPS strength points to underlying operational momentum. Shopify’s strategic priorities remain centered on multi-channel commerce, international expansion, and scaling its enterprise offering, Shopify Plus. Management may emphasize further investment in AI and merchant-facing innovations to sustain competitive differentiation. Guidance for the near term was not provided, but the company likely expects gradual improvement in revenue growth as macro headwinds ease. Risk factors include potential softness in consumer spending, heightened competition from platforms like Salesforce Commerce Cloud and Adobe, and currency fluctuations affecting international revenue. Additionally, Shopify’s continued push into offline retail (e.g., POS Pro) and logistics could introduce near-term margin pressure. The company may also be monitoring regulatory changes regarding data and payments. While the EPS beat offers a positive signal, the absence of forward-looking revenue guidance suggests management is maintaining a cautious posture, preferring to prioritize sustainable profit generation over aggressive growth targets. The 1.84% stock uptick indicates that the market viewed the earnings surprise as a validation of Shopify’s profitability turnaround. Some analysts may cite the EPS beat as evidence that the platform’s operating leverage is improving, though the lack of revenue detail could temper enthusiasm. Investor focus will likely shift to the next quarterly report for clarity on GMV, subscription growth, and free cash flow. Key watchpoints include whether Shopify can sustain margins while reinvesting in AI and international sales efforts, and whether merchant additions can reaccelerate. The stock remains sensitive to broader tech sentiment and e-commerce demand signals. In the near term, the EPS beat may provide a floor for the stock, but sustained outperformance will require visible top-line momentum.
